    AFAIK the most comprehensive lab testing of heat pumps is here , in ( Swtizerland )

    http://institute.ntb.ch/ies/competences/heat-pump-test-center-wpz/test-results.html?L=1

    This Austrian Company is also engaged in heat pump testing as well as participation in the DACH heat pump quality assurance scheme ( sadly only in operation in Germany Austria and Switzerland ) -My thanks to Wops for this link

    http://www.arsenal.ac.at/products/pr..._gt_wp_en.html

    This report ( sorry in German language )

    http://www.agenda-energie-lahr.de/WP...ht2006_07.html

    is a result of field tests carried out by a not for profit society concerned with energy efficiency / CO2 emmisions . more about them here ....
    http://www.agenda-energie-lahr.de/index.html

    please turn to page 14 of the report

    luft - warmep mean air to water
    erd warmep means ground source heat pump

    the grey area to the left are the results of agenda-energie-lahr findings . the other columns are published figures of other bodies

    figures like 2.8 , 2.3 , 2.65 etc are the COP's
    figures below in brackets indicate the number of heat pumps field tested

    a loose translation of the text above the test results is " why should a consumer pay €7k more for an air to water heat pump , which will produce more CO2 and be less energy efficient than an highly efficient gas boiler . with this technology we ( Germany ) can not meet our energy reduction targets untill 2020"

  • Registered Users Posts: 1,089 ✭✭✭KAGY


    • YEAR INSTALLED Commissioned early 2005
    • M2 FLOOR AREA 190m2
    • GROUND SOURCE ( HORIZONTAL )
    • UFH D/S - winter run time 6 hr at night, two runs of 3hrs each during the day, on 24hr if really cold snap expected
    • Rads upstairs rarely on
    • DHW - 3 hr night time run, 40deg
    • HOW WELL INSULATED WOULD YOU SAY THE BUILDING IS ? 140mm Fibreglass T/f house; suspicious of build quality though - I thinks there's gaps in the insulation some places (top and/or bottom of walls)
    • COST OF INSTALLATION €10k for unit etc, €17K for rest of plumbing inc UFH etc and normal sanitary (sorry no breakdown)
    • ANNUAL ESB BILL: Nov 2006 - Nov 2007 €1470 (don't know how much is HP)
    • ANNUAL ESB UNIT CONSUMPTION
      2007: Day Rate: 5417 Night Rate:6711
    • ARE YOU GLAD YOU USED A HEAT PUMP
      Currently not working due to a refrigerant leak or stuck TSV, and finding it hard to get a service engineer in, so probably not the best time to answer that one!
      :) Like: convenience, cleanliness, not reliant on fuel deliveries
      :( Dislike: slow dynamics, not as cheap as expected, the fact that it's broken

    • Registered Users Posts: 227 ✭✭rebellad


      Hey just wondered how pump is performing now in the cold wewather. Is house warm enough. How are ESB costs going now in the coldest period of the year. Cheers

      It has performed quite well over the recent cold spell, I had one issue with the drip tray freezing alright and I must get onto the supplier about it. House was warm for most of the cold spell except for the time the drip tray froze which prevented the fan from working. It took a while to get the heat back up but I think this was more to do with the ufh rather than the air to water unit. (We were away at the time so didn't notice until we came home two days later). With regards to the esb costs, I have been taking a reading from the esb meter every monday for the last month and these are the average daily costs :

      21st Dec - 28 Dec €5.80
      28 Dec - 4th Jan €6.37
      4th-11th Jan €6.83
      11-18th Jan €6

      These costs include the standing charge + vat etc and are for all electricity consumption in the house.

      The one thing I would say is it is like any heating systems really in the fact that as much as the installer can recommend settings for you it takes a bit of tweaking to get it right. We had some days where it was a bit chilly and other days where it was extremely warm, but hopefully when the next cold spell comes along the settings should now be ok!!!

    • Registered Users Posts: 1,632 ✭✭✭heinbloed


      Here a data collection of some hundred HP installations:

      http://wp-verbrauch.in-tostedt.de/index.php?lang=en

      It's a Germany based web page in English language (and many other languages as well), allowing users of heat pumps entering their HP data - after registration.

      The average air-to-water COP seems to be at around 2.6 .....
      Everyone is invited to share their experience.
      But telling the name of the manufacturer/company is a MUST on this web page....

      Correction:
      Instead of " The average air-to-water COP seems to be at around 2.6 ...." it should say "The average anual efficiency of a heating system equiped with an air/water HP seems to be 2.6 .... " .
